Pre-embedded water-seepage-proof and odor-resistant floor drain
By using the design of a pre-embedded anti-seepage and anti-odor floor drain, the problem of water leakage and odor is solved by using a water-stop ring and water-seal inner core structure. It achieves convenient disassembly and efficient anti-seepage and anti-odor effect, and is suitable for residential drainage systems.

When existing floor drains are embedded in the concrete of the ground, sewage is prone to seep into the gaps at the connection point with the ground, leading to water accumulation, bacterial growth, and odor. In addition, the water seal area has a complex structure and is not easy to disassemble and clean.
A pre-embedded anti-seepage and anti-odor floor drain was designed. It uses a water-stop ring embedded in the ground base layer, combined with a water-seal anti-odor inner core and a support ring to form a water-seal zone. It filters debris through a load-bearing filter plate and a sludge trap. Sewage is collected in a water collection hopper and a water-seal tray to form a water-seal zone, achieving anti-seepage and anti-odor effects, while also being easy to disassemble and clean.
It effectively prevents sewage leakage from the ground and avoids odor generation. The water seal area is easy to clean, which improves the water-proof and odor-proof performance of the floor drain. It is also easy to disassemble and assemble, reducing transportation and production costs.

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of floor drain technology, and in particular to a pre-embedded anti-seepage and anti-odor floor drain. Background Technology
[0002] Floor drains are crucial interfaces connecting indoor floors to drainage systems. As a vital component of residential drainage systems, their performance directly impacts indoor air quality. Existing floor drains, when embedded in the concrete floor, are prone to sewage seepage at the connection point, leading to water accumulation, bacterial growth, and odors. This makes later cleaning and maintenance difficult. Furthermore, conventional water-sealed floor drains have complex water-sealed zones that are difficult to disassemble and clean, resulting in sludge buildup and bacterial and odor accumulation over time. Utility Model Content
[0003] To address the shortcomings of existing technologies, the purpose of this utility model is to provide a pre-embedded anti-seepage and anti-odor floor drain. It not only has a good water seal and anti-odor effect, but also the interior of the floor drain is easy to disassemble and clean, does not easily produce odors, and has a good anti-seepage effect when pre-embedded in the ground. It can effectively solve the technical problems of existing floor drains having sanitary dead corners in the water seal area and easy water seepage at the connection between the floor drain and the ground.
[0004] To achieve the above-mentioned technical objectives, the present invention adopts the following technical solution:
[0005] One technical solution of this utility model provides a pre-embedded anti-seepage and anti-odor floor drain, including a floor drain shell and a dirt intercepting basket and a water seal anti-odor inner core disposed in the inner cavity of the floor drain shell. The top opening of the floor drain shell forms a water inlet and the bottom opening forms a water outlet. A load-bearing filter plate is covered on the water inlet and a drain pipe is connected to the water outlet. The dirt intercepting basket is located between the load-bearing filter plate and the water seal anti-odor inner core.
[0006] The outer wall of the drain shell is provided with a water-stop ring extending outward. The water-stop ring is embedded in the ground base layer. A support ring is provided below the water-seal anti-odor core. The upper and lower ends of the support ring abut against the water-seal anti-odor core and the drain pipe, respectively. A water flow channel is opened on the side of the support ring. Sewage flows through the load-bearing filter plate, the intercepting basket, the water-seal anti-odor core and the support ring in sequence before entering the drain pipe.
[0007] Wastewater undergoes initial filtration through a load-bearing filter plate and flows into the drain casing through the inlet. A trap further filters impurities. The wastewater flows sequentially through the trap, the water-sealed odor-proof core, and the support ring before finally being discharged through the outlet pipe to the municipal sewage pipe or an external wastewater collection device. After drainage, some wastewater remains within the water-sealed odor-proof core, forming a water seal zone that prevents odors from flowing back into the room. The support ring provides support for the water-sealed odor-proof core, improving its stability during water flow and water sealing.
[0008] Furthermore, the water-sealed odor-proof inner core includes a water collection hopper and a water-sealed cup connected below the water collection hopper. The water collection hopper and the water-sealed cup are coaxial, and a suspension step is provided at the water inlet. The upper opening end of the water collection hopper is suspended on the suspension step, and the diameter of the lower opening end of the water collection hopper is smaller than the diameter of the upper opening end. The lower opening end of the water collection hopper extends into the interior of the water-sealed cup. Wastewater that has been filtered through the trap is collected by the water collection hopper and flows into the water-sealed cup below. After overflowing, it flows into the bottom of the drain casing and is finally discharged through the drain pipe. A water seal area can be formed between the bottom side wall of the water collection hopper and the water-sealed cup to store water, which plays a role in preventing odors.
[0009] Furthermore, a connecting plate is fixed on the inner side wall of the lower part of the water collection hopper, and a vertical threaded rod is fixed on the bottom of the water seal cup. The threaded rod is threadedly connected to the connecting plate, which improves the flexibility of assembly and disassembly between the water collection hopper and the water seal cup, facilitates transportation and storage, and allows for quick assembly to form a stable connection.
[0010] Furthermore, the inner depth of the water seal cup is no less than 50mm. The water level is no less than 50mm, meeting the national standard for water seal height and ensuring a good water seal odor prevention effect.
[0011] Furthermore, the drain casing and the water-stop ring are integrally molded, and the angle between the outer circumference edge of the water-stop ring and the horizontal plane is less than 30 degrees. During use, the water-stop ring is embedded in the concrete base layer of the floor, which not only improves the connection stability between the drain and the floor but also prevents sewage from seeping down through the installation gap between the drain and the floor base, thus preventing water seepage. The downward-sloping design of the water-stop ring prevents sewage from accumulating between the water-stop ring and the drain casing.
[0012] Furthermore, the load-bearing filter plate includes a main frame and several parallel and spaced twisted ribs inside the main frame. The main frame and the twisted ribs are integrally formed. The angle between the twisted ribs and the horizontal plane is 30 to 90 degrees, which improves the load-bearing capacity of the load-bearing filter plate while ensuring the filtration of sewage and debris. Several open grooves are provided on the upper part of the twisted ribs to play a role in anti-slip and filtration.
[0013] Furthermore, a groove is provided at the connection between the outlet and the drain pipe. The support ring is cylindrical, with its outer diameter being the same as the inner diameter of the groove and smaller than the outer diameter of the water seal cup. The bottom of the support ring is embedded in the groove and abuts against the drain pipe. The bottom end of the water flow channel on the support ring is flush with the upper edge of the groove. The support ring can be used to support the water seal cup, ensuring the connection stability between the water collection hopper and the water seal cup, while also ensuring that sewage flows into the drain pipe through the water flow channel, preventing water accumulation.
[0014] Furthermore, a sealing ring with a U-shaped cross-section is wrapped around the upper opening edge of the water collection hopper. The sealing ring forms an interference fit with the water collection hopper and the suspension step, thereby improving the sealing performance at the connection between the water collection hopper and the inlet, ensuring that all sewage is filtered through the intercepting basket and then collected in the water collection hopper before flowing into the water seal tray.

[0029] refer to Figures 1 to 4This utility model provides a pre-embedded waterproof and odor-proof floor drain, including a floor drain shell 1 and a sludge-collecting basket 2 and a water-sealed odor-proof inner core 3 disposed within the inner cavity of the floor drain shell 1. The floor drain shell 1 has an inlet 11 at the top and an outlet 12 at the bottom. A load-bearing filter plate 4 covers the inlet 11, and a drain pipe 5 is connected to the outlet 12. The sludge-collecting basket 2 is located between the load-bearing filter plate 4 and the water-sealed odor-proof inner core 3. Both the sludge-collecting basket 2 and the load-bearing filter plate 4 have several water passage holes, the diameter of which is smaller than that of the water passage holes on the load-bearing filter plate 4. A water-stop ring 13 extending outwards is provided around the outer wall of the floor drain shell 1, and the water-stop ring 13 is embedded in the ground base layer. A support ring 6 is provided below the water seal odor-proof inner core 3. The upper and lower ends of the support ring 6 abut against the water seal odor-proof inner core 3 and the drain pipe 5 respectively, providing support for the water seal odor-proof inner core 3 and improving the installation stability of the water seal odor-proof inner core 3 during water flow and water storage. A water flow channel 61 is opened on the side of the support ring 6. Sewage flows through the load-bearing filter plate 4, the intercepting basket 2, the water seal odor-proof inner core 3 and the support ring 6 in sequence before entering the drain pipe 5.
[0030] refer to Figure 2 and Figure 4 The water-sealed odor-proof inner core 3 includes a water collection hopper 31 and a water-sealed cup 32 connected below the water collection hopper 31. The water collection hopper 31 and the water-sealed cup 32 are coaxial. A suspension step 15 is provided at the water inlet 11. The upper opening end of the water collection hopper 31 is suspended on the suspension step 15. The sludge trap 2 is pressed above the water collection hopper 31. The water collection hopper 31 is funnel-shaped, with the diameter of the lower opening end smaller than the diameter of the upper opening end. The lower opening end of the water collection hopper 31 extends into the interior of the water-sealed cup 32. After the sludge trap 2 filters out impurities, all the sewage is collected through the water collection hopper 31 and flows into the water-sealed cup 32 below. After overflowing, it flows into the bottom of the drain shell 1 and is finally discharged through the drain pipe 5. A water seal area can be formed between the bottom side wall of the water collection hopper 31 and the water-sealed cup 32 to store water, which plays a role in preventing odor. A connecting plate 33 is fixed to the inner wall of the lower part of the water collection hopper 31, and a vertical threaded rod 34 is fixed to the bottom of the water seal cup 32. The threaded rod 34 is threadedly connected to the connecting plate 33, which improves the flexibility of assembly and disassembly between the water collection hopper 31 and the water seal cup 32, facilitates transportation and storage, and allows for quick assembly to form a stable connection. The water level in the water seal cup 32 is not less than 50mm, meeting the national standard water seal height and ensuring a good water seal odor prevention effect.
[0031] refer to Figure 1 and Figure 4The drain housing 1 and the water-stop ring 13 are integrally formed, and the angle between the outer circumference edge of the water-stop ring 13 and the horizontal plane is less than 30 degrees. During use, the water-stop ring 13 is embedded in the concrete base of the floor, which not only improves the connection stability between the drain and the floor but also prevents sewage from seeping down through the installation gap between the drain and the floor base, thus preventing water seepage. The downward-sloping design of the water-stop ring 13 prevents sewage from accumulating between the water-stop ring 13 and the drain housing 1.
[0032] refer to Figure 4 and Figure 5 The load-bearing filter plate 4 includes a main frame 41 and several parallel, spaced-apart twisted ribs 42 disposed inside the main frame 41. The main frame 41 and the twisted ribs 42 are integrally formed, and the twisted ribs 42 are formed by cutting and twisting on the main frame 41, which is simple, convenient and low-cost to process. The angle between the twisted ribs 42 and the horizontal plane is 30 to 90 degrees, preferably 90 degrees, which improves the load-bearing capacity of the load-bearing filter plate 4 while ensuring the filtration of sewage and impurities. The upper part of the twisted ribs 42 is provided with several open grooves 43, which serve as anti-slip and filtration functions.
[0033] refer to Figure 2 and Figure 4 A groove 14 is provided at the connection between the outlet 12 and the drain pipe 5. The support ring 6 is cylindrical, and its outer diameter is the same as the inner diameter of the groove 14 but smaller than the outer diameter of the water seal cup 32. The bottom of the support ring 6 is embedded in the groove 14 and abuts against the drain pipe 5. The bottom end of the water flow channel 61 on the support ring 6 is flush with the upper edge of the groove 14. The support ring 6 can be used to support the water seal cup 32, ensuring the connection stability between the water collection hopper 31 and the water seal cup 32, while also ensuring that sewage flows into the drain pipe 5 through the water flow channel 61 without water accumulation. A sealing ring 7 is wrapped around the upper opening edge of the water collection hopper 31. The sealing ring 7 has a U-shaped cross-section and forms an interference fit with the water collection hopper 31 and the suspension step 15. This improves the sealing performance of the connection between the water collection hopper 31 and the inlet 11, ensuring that all sewage is filtered through the intercepting basket 2 and collected by the water collection hopper 31 before flowing into the water seal cup 32.
[0034] The drain provided by this utility model has a water-stop ring embedded in the concrete layer of the ground. The drain shell 1 is connected to the external drainage ditch. After the wastewater is initially filtered by the load-bearing filter plate 4, it flows into the interior of the drain shell 1 through the inlet 11 and is further filtered by the intercepting basket 2. The wastewater is collected by the collection hopper 31 and flows into the water seal cup 32, overflowing to the bottom of the drain shell 1. Finally, it is discharged into the municipal sewage pipe or an external sewage collection device through the drain pipe 5. After drainage, some wastewater remains in the water seal anti-odor core 3 to form a water seal area, which plays a role in preventing odor from flowing back into the room from the drain pipe.
